Notes from Tuesday's stand-up: the Pellgrim prototype boards ship to Askerton Test Labs this week. Shift lead packs them in the grey foam cases, double-boxed, fragile stickers on all sides. Courier pickup is Thursday afternoon from bay two. The hand-over step is confidential — it's spelled out right below.

drop instructions, hahip-badug: the quenox ralath courier leaves the kaseth fraiel rusiel tameth belys istdor ralion giliel ledger at gate 7830 under passcode 165413

This PR fixes deep-link routing in the Lumenpath app so stale links from the old Wayfarrow campaign no longer dead-end on the splash screen. We now resolve links through a fallback chain — exact route, alias table, then search — with a timeout on each hop so the app never hangs. On-call: if routing flakes after deploy, the timeouts are the first thing to tweak, and they're all in one place now. The current tuning constants follow.

constants for yafog-hawep:
RATE_LIMITS = {
    "aldeth": 722,
    "tamix": 452,
}

## Changelog — GridLoad CSV Import Wizard v4.2

Changed defaults, security-relevant. Formula-like cell values are now escaped on import instead of passed through. Max upload size reduced; oversized files rejected at the edge rather than spooled to disk. Delimiter sniffing disabled by default to prevent ambiguous parses. External schema URLs are no longer fetched during preview. Upgrading deployments inherit these defaults unless explicitly overridden in site config. The new default values ship as follows.

config for yahof-tajop:
zorath:
  pin: 7493
  metrics_host: metrics.zorath.tolvaqsys.internal
  tenant: praiel
  seal: seal_fd9cd4f1

Finance Review Summary — For the Incoming Director

This quarter's review highlights a growing concentration risk at Ardenvale Components: Lurich Aerotech now represents 47% of billed revenue, and its payment terms have lengthened twice in twelve months. Receivables aging has deteriorated accordingly, and our covenant headroom narrows if this trend continues. We have modeled downside scenarios and prepared diversification targets for your first planning cycle. The board's intended response is set out in the note below.

management briefing: Headcount on the Praok team goes from 16 to 91 by the end of March. Gross margin on Praok came in at 2 percent against a plan of 26 percent.